Selecting the Right Tyre for Your Riding Design and Problems
Picking the best tyre for your motorcycle is not a decision to be ignored. It's vital to consider the kind of riding one does most often; whether it's commuting, visiting, off-roading, or sporting activities riding, each design demands a various type of tire. As an example, sporting activity cyclists might go with efficiency tires that provide excellent hold and rate, while commuters could choose tires developed for sturdiness and comfort.
Additionally, the riding conditions play a significant duty. For wet and snowy problems, tyres with deep step patterns and softer rubber substances are suitable as they give far better grasp and grip. Conversely, for completely dry conditions, harder rubber compounds are suggested for their longevity. Ultimately, recognizing your riding style and the problems you'll deal with aids in picking the best tire, enhancing both safety and performance. Keep in mind, a tire inequality can lead to endangered handling and safety risks.
Tips for Keeping Your Bike Tyres for Optimum Efficiency
Effectively keeping your bike tires substantially improves their performance and longevity. Normal inspection is a vital part of this process. Cyclists ought to seek indications of damage, such as cuts, punctures, or unequal wear patterns that might suggest alignment concerns.
Cleaning is an additional critical element of tire upkeep. Eliminating debris and gunk not only boosts the tyre's appearance however additionally protects against premature wear. A mild scrub with a soft brush and soapy water is generally sufficient.
The role of tire turning can not be discounted. By rotating the tires' placements, one can guarantee also use and prolong their life expectancy.
Lastly, the motorcyclist ought to constantly check the tyre's walk depth. A superficial walk can jeopardize grip, causing risky riding problems. To this end, numerous nations have lawful minimum walk depths, and motorcyclists are urged to stick to these laws for security.
The Impact of Tyre Pressure on Your Riding Experience

Understanding Tire Stress Characteristics
While it may appear an insignificant aspect to some, tire stress plays a vital duty in the overall riding experience of a motorbike. Motorbike Tyres. It influences traction, dealing with, fuel economic situation, and adventure comfort. Over-inflated tyres can make the ride rough and rough, while under-inflated tires can cause inadequate handling and raised fuel consumption. Tyre stress additionally impacts the tyres' get in touch with spot - the location of the tyre that touches the ground. A larger contact patch causes much better grasp however additionally quicker tyre wear. Alternatively, a smaller sized call spot may extend tyre life yet compromise on traction. Recognizing these characteristics can aid cyclists make notified decisions concerning tire stress, boosting both performance and safety.
